Transaction

7a86aeb46dd32e4ebc3c88f91b0ea48ecdc50d012f930dc0e3d1e6784aac8a82
298,411 confirmations
Timestamp
1593111186
Block636,320
Fee559,411 sats
Fee rate15.2 sats/vB
view on mempool.space

Inputs & Outputs

Inputs